From: High-throughput avian molecular sexing by SYBR green-based real-time PCR combined with melting curve analysis

Representative gel view and MCA using sex-specific primers of S. c. hoya. PCR products with 185- and 112-bp amplified by (A) CHD-W-F/R and (B) CHD-Z-F/R primers in different PCR-wells were run in 4% agarose gel, respectively. The arrow of Fig. 4A indicates the remaining primers or primer-dimers of PCR. Non-specific products of W-185 indicated with star symbols were only occurred in male samples. (C, D) demonstration for high-throughput molecular sexing of multiple S. c. hoya samples using MCA. All data are performed in duplicate. (C) 7 females (Bds 12, 14, 15, 17, 19, 20, and 23) and (D) 6 males (Bds 13, 16, 18, 21, 22, and 24) were included. Z-112 and W-185 represent the primer mixtures for CHD-Z-F/CHD-Z-R (112-bp) and CHD-W-F/CHD-W-R (185-bp). The Tm value for Z-112 and W-185 is 75.0°C and 79°C, respectively. The Tm of non-specific products of W-185 is greatly larger than 79°C.
